LSG vs CSK: Ravindra Jadeja Delivered The Ball Of Century To Marcus Stoinis

Jatin KhandelwalBy Jatin Khandelwal03/05/2023Updated:03/05/2023No Comments2 Mins Read
MS Dhoni

Marcus Stoinis has been in superb form in the IPL 2023. So to dismiss him, CSK spinner Ravindra Jadeja had to produce a stunning delivery that left the Australian batter completely bamboozled with the dismissal.

Stoinis’ reaction said it all; he simply couldn’t believe it that a ball pitching outside leg stump from Ravindra Jadeja’s left-arm angle after drifting in, could really hit the stumps after taking a sharp, vicious turn. Jadeja was elated, though, along with the CSK-dominated crowd at the Ekana stadium in Lucknow.

Ravindra Jadeja

Fans hailed this ball at the ‘Ball of the Century’ remembering Shane Warner’s magical ball to Mike Gatting on his first Ashes tour to England in 1993 when he similarly turned the ball after pitching outside Gatting’s leg-stump and hit the top of the off-stump. This sensational ball from Jaddu was a similar delivery to that great, iconic ball from Warne, leading to the fans calling it the ‘Ball of the Century’.

Stoinis went for a drive on the legside but was beaten all end up from the turn and length. The ball knocked over the top of the off-stump. Stonis initially hung back, waiting for the umpires to check whether it was a bowled or a stumping appeal from MS Dhoni. Soon, he started to drag himself off the field, eyes still captivated on the giant screen, waiting to see what had actually happened. BAMBOOZLED.
